THE Angling Trust Southern Semi-final on the Kennet & Avon Canal at Marlborough saw Kamasan Starlets take team honours with 66 points followed by Daiwa Dorking with 63 and Daiwa Gordon League (59), writes COLIN SCULL.

The individual prize went to Dave Micklewright of Daiwa Gordon League with 22 lb 4 oz of perch, followed by Nigel Evans, of Preston Innovation Thatchers, with 17 lb 4 oz of perch and skimmers.

Mark Gaylard, of Daiwa Gordon League, was third with 13 lb 1 oz of skimmers.

Other placings: 4. Steve Tubb Arun Angling 12 lb 14 oz; =5. Simon Willsmore Daiwa Dorking & Troy weaver Daiwa Gordon League 11 lb 11 oz.

Teams: 1. Kamasan Starlets 66; 2. Daiwa Dorking 63; 3. Daiwa Gordon League 59; 4. Arun Angling 48; 5. Drennan Banbury Gunsmiths 47; 6. Preston Innovation Thatchers 46.

ROOD Ashton was in sparkling form for Sunday’s Wilts Angling Open match as Sean Rhodes, from Trowbridge, carried off top prize with 168 lb 14 oz of carp.

Tony Gilbert, from Melksham, came in secondwith 152 lb 10 oz of carp, with Kevin Rowles, from Devizes, third with 148 lb of carp.

Other placings: 4. Nathaniel Johnson Melksham 137 lb 6 oz; 5. Pete Neate Holt 124 lb 4 oz; 6. Ian Willetts Bradford 118 lb 14 oz.

SUNDAY’S Todber Manor Open match produced excellent sport and was won by Ashley Tomkins, of Tackle UK, with 150 lb 6 oz of carp.

Frank Donachie, of Colmic, was runner up with 129 lb 4 oz of carp, with Glen Picton, from Swindon, third with 122 lb 14 oz of carp.

Other placings: 4. Mark Poppleton Trowbridge 121 lb 12 oz; 5. Nick Chedzoy Preston Innovation Thatchers 111 lb 10 oz; 6. Tom Ince Trowbridge 93 lb 14 oz.
